What Are Spider Veins?

Spider veins are enlarged, twisted veins that appear on the calves and thighs in a recognizable weblike appearance.

Any vein near the skin’s surface can become classified as a spider vein if it begins to transport blood improperly.

They often appear with a blueish-purple hue and are widespread in areas behind the knees and ankles.


Spider Vein Causes

Spider veins occur when healthy veins become overfilled with blood due to poor circulation.

Our veins work by returning blood from the body to the heart. To return blood to the heart effectively, the veins in the legs must be strong enough to work against gravity.

In a healthy vein, as the blood flows back to the heart,  the vein valves open and close to stop blood from flowing in the wrong direction.

When vein valves become weakened or damaged, blood begins to flow backward and pool in the lower leg veins causing increased pressure that makes them stretch and twist, giving off their spider web-like appearance just below the skin’s surface.
